  • Habitat

    On gentle northern mountain slope, savanna, rocky soil, loam, full sun, well-drained, falsite-acid lava. Native and occasional.

  • Description

    Tree, 5-6 m high. Leaves simple in whorls of 3, drooping, often folded, oblong to elliptical, 4-14x1-3.3 cm, margins entire. grey-green above, densely hairy below. Flowers small, in panicles.
